楊春花
(云南機電職業(yè)技術(shù)學(xué)院,云南 昆明 650203)
數(shù)控機床是一種高精度、高效率、適應(yīng)性強的現(xiàn)代化加工設(shè)備,在生產(chǎn)中應(yīng)用日益廣泛,但隨著社會的不斷發(fā)展,對數(shù)控機床的加工精度也提出了越來越高的要求。數(shù)控加工過程中,加工誤差來源于各個方面,而且客觀存在不能避免。因此,研究提高數(shù)控機床加工精度的途徑具有很強的實際意義。數(shù)控機床加工精度可通過兩種方法來提高,減小誤差根源和誤差補償。單純減小誤差根源或進行誤差補償一般都無法滿足我們的精度要求,都需要兩種方法同時采用。
總的來說,數(shù)控機床加工誤差主要來源于以下幾方面:數(shù)控機床結(jié)構(gòu)設(shè)計與制造誤差;工藝系統(tǒng)熱變形所產(chǎn)生的誤差;伺服系統(tǒng)產(chǎn)生的跟隨誤差;加工過程中由于剛度不足和振動產(chǎn)生的誤差;數(shù)控系統(tǒng)誤差;減小或消除誤差產(chǎn)生的根源是提高數(shù)控機床加工精度最直接、最有效的手段。
(1)減小數(shù)控機床幾何誤差。組成數(shù)控機床各零部件的幾何精度是機床加工精度的基本保證。減小數(shù)控機床幾何誤差可從以下4方面進行:①采用高精度的數(shù)控機床主軸及主軸支撐;如:滾動軸承、靜壓軸承、動壓軸承、磁浮軸承等。②采用高精度的導(dǎo)軌;數(shù)控機床上常用的導(dǎo)軌有貼塑導(dǎo)軌、滾動導(dǎo)軌和靜壓導(dǎo)軌。它們都具有導(dǎo)向精度高的、耐磨性好、剛度高等特點。③采用高精度的傳動機構(gòu);滾珠絲桿螺母副是數(shù)控機床上最常用傳動裝置,它具有高精度、高效率、高靈敏度等優(yōu)點。④采用各種措施消除齒輪、滾珠絲桿螺母副等傳動部件的間隙,以提高機床定位精度。
(2)減小熱變形誤差。減小機床熱變形可采取以下3個措施:①減小熱源。采用新型電機、高效率的傳動機構(gòu)均能起到減小熱源的作用。②合理設(shè)計機床結(jié)構(gòu)。不同機床結(jié)構(gòu)抵抗熱變形的能力也不同,合理設(shè)計機床結(jié)構(gòu)可有效減小機床熱變形所引起的誤差。③改善散熱和隔熱條件。
(3)減小伺服系統(tǒng)跟隨誤差。伺服系統(tǒng)是數(shù)控機床的重要組成部分,其性能在很大程度上決定了數(shù)控機床的性能。為減小其跟隨誤差可采取以下措施:①開環(huán)控制。在開環(huán)伺服系統(tǒng)中盡量采用高精度的機床零部件來提高伺服系統(tǒng)跟隨精度。如:液體靜壓導(dǎo)軌、液體靜壓主軸、高性能電動機、滾珠絲桿等。②閉環(huán)控制。采用閉環(huán)或半閉環(huán)控制系統(tǒng),通過位置檢測反饋來提高伺服系統(tǒng)的跟隨精度。③自適應(yīng)控制。采用自適應(yīng)控制系統(tǒng)可在數(shù)控加工過程中根據(jù)加工條件的變化,自動改變切削參數(shù),以達到最佳的加工效果。
(4)減小振動和剛度不足引起的誤差。數(shù)控機床要在高速和重負載條件下工作,其主要部件均要求有很高的剛度抵抗加工過程的變形,提高加工精度。主要措施有:①主軸采用三支撐結(jié)構(gòu),選用剛性好的支撐軸承。②合理設(shè)計機床床身截面及布置肋板;③對主要傳動部件如:主軸、齒輪等進行動平衡和消除間隙;④采用刮研方法提高機床接觸剛度。
機床的抗振性是抵抗強迫振動和自激振動的能力。高抗振性即在高速重切削條件下沒有振動,從而保證工件的精度和質(zhì)量。提高機床抗振性的措施主要有:①減少機床的內(nèi)部振源;②提高機床構(gòu)件的阻尼;調(diào)整機床構(gòu)件的自振頻率必滿自激振動。
(5)減小數(shù)控系統(tǒng)誤差精密加工過程中,插補原理誤差、數(shù)控系統(tǒng)中檢測元件的制造誤差、系統(tǒng)響應(yīng)速度、系統(tǒng)收斂性都會影響數(shù)控加工精度。減小數(shù)控系統(tǒng)誤差可采取以下措施:①優(yōu)化數(shù)控系統(tǒng)插補原理;②提高系統(tǒng)檢測元件的精度和速度;③提高系統(tǒng)反饋頻率和加快系統(tǒng)收斂。
所謂誤差補償技術(shù)就是在掌握了誤差根源的特點及規(guī)律后,通過分析、統(tǒng)計、建立數(shù)學(xué)模型,然后在數(shù)控系統(tǒng)中輸入一定的補償量,該補償量數(shù)值大小與原始誤差相等,方向與原始誤差相反,以最大程度減小抵消原始誤差的一種方法。這種方法效率高,經(jīng)濟性好,對提高數(shù)控機床的加工精度有事半功倍的效果。
目前,經(jīng)常采用的誤差補償技術(shù)有兩大類:硬件補償和軟件補償。
(1)硬件補償。所謂硬件補償就是通過調(diào)整或改變數(shù)控機床機械零部件的部分尺寸和相互位置以達到減小或抵消誤差的效果。當在加工過程中發(fā)現(xiàn)加工誤差產(chǎn)生了變化以后,根據(jù)誤差變化量確定相關(guān)機械零部件的相關(guān)尺寸,并從新制作零部件或調(diào)整其相互位置以補償相應(yīng)誤差。由此可見,硬件補償屬于一種機械式的靜態(tài)補償,他的靈活性、經(jīng)濟型都比較差,特別對于隨機性誤差很難取得理想效果。
(2)軟件補償。軟件補償就是首相在結(jié)構(gòu)上形成閉環(huán)或半閉環(huán)的伺服控制方式,通過檢測傳感器實時在線檢測加工過程中產(chǎn)生的實際位置,反饋給CNC,CNC將實際位置與理想位置進行比較,計算得到差值,輸出給伺服系統(tǒng)再控制運動部件運動。軟件補償是一種實時的動態(tài)補償,而且補償過程是通過計算機控制實現(xiàn)的,無需改變數(shù)控機床的機械結(jié)構(gòu),其特點是柔性高、精度高、經(jīng)濟型好。與硬件補償相比,軟件補償更有優(yōu)勢,其補償原理如下:
假設(shè)根據(jù)加工要求刀具運動軌跡中某點的理想位置為W,由于加工誤差△W的存在,最終刀具的實際位置為W1,他們之間的關(guān)系為:
系統(tǒng)需輸入一個補償量-△W,才能控制刀具到達理想位置,而且這個補償過程不是一次就完成,而是在整個加工過程中都在進行的,按照采樣周期,每周期一次。
綜上所述,數(shù)控機床加工精度受到很多因素的影響,提高的途徑也可以從多方面入手,常用的方法就是消除誤差根源及誤差補償同時采用。盡管如此,數(shù)控機床加工誤差也無法完全消除,因此,如何提高數(shù)控機床加工精度仍是我們以后進一步深入研究及探索的課題。
[1] 楊仙.數(shù)控加工機床[M].北京:機械工業(yè)出版社,2014.
[2] 周艷紅.數(shù)控加工技術(shù)[M].北京:國防工業(yè)出版社,2002.
[3] 朱少堃.數(shù)控機床誤差補償技術(shù)及應(yīng)用[D].湖南:湖南大學(xué),2013.
[4] 沈金華.數(shù)控機床誤差補償關(guān)鍵技術(shù)及其應(yīng)用[D].上海:上海理工大學(xué),2008.